Kuwait | Weather forecast for Friday 2/7/2021

<p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"><strong>Arab weather</strong> - Extremely hot weather will continue in all regions of Kuwait during the coming days, and temperatures will continue to be higher than their rates for this time of the year.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"></p><h3 style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> <strong>Peak of hot weather on Friday</strong></h3><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"></p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> According to the latest weather updates, the peak of the heat wave that many countries are exposed to, including Kuwait, will be on Friday, as the capital, Kuwait, is expected to record a temperature of 50 degrees Celsius, while it is higher in the interior regions.</p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"></p><p style=";text-align:left;direction:ltr"> With high humidity, it is expected to increase the feeling of heat, especially in coastal areas.</p>
